Transaction 7d2e6c12151062ba7611fa9ecf86e7252536dcabe982f38597e9aa1528848238
1 Input
1 Output
-
7d2e6c12151062ba7611fa9ecf86e7252536dcabe982f38597e9aa1528848238:0
- value
- 308338
- script pubkey
- OP_0 OP_PUSHBYTES_20 7d3f4a2b1c6a9dbc6f8b0d3a4516059cd07a7bcb
- address
- bc1q05l552cud2wmcmutp5ay29s9nng8577tna860u